The unique archive 8mm colour films featured in these videos are part of the extensive collection of shipping and
transport films of Bernard Cox, author and founder member of the Paddle Steamer
Preservation Society, Bernard Cox has written a number of authoritative books on passenger shipping. inciuding: "Paddle Steamers" and "Pleasure Steamers". He has appeared in television and radio interviews on this subject which has been his main hobby for the last 40 years.
Plato Video have combed through Bernard's prolific film output and edited together the very best sequences to
bring you two videos which form a tribute to over a century of regular paddle steamer excursions around the coast of Britain.
To put the wnole chronicle in perspective the production commences with a look at the Waverley, the last seagoing
passenger paddle steamer in tne UK. The production ends with a celebration of Waverley and Kingswear Castle, the last river-going paddle steamer, with sequences filmed inside the ships, ship to ship and
from above by helicopter.
